Memory Corruption Vulnerability in Apple Mac OS X 10.9
CVE-2013-6799 · MEDIUM Severity
AV:L/AC:M/AU:N/C:N/I:N/A:C
Apple Mac OS X 10.9 allows local users to cause a denial of service (memory corruption or panic) by creating a hard link to a directory. NOTE: this vulnerability exists because of an incomplete fix for CVE-2010-0105.
